**Action item (Gatewatch incident #3):** Support folks, heads up — the internal API gateway now rate-limits burst traffic from batch jobs, so you may see 429s from Quillhopper integrations until teams tune their retry logic. Don't escalate these as outages. The full limits table and exemption process live on the internal page below.

operations page: https://confluence.lumicsys.internal/projects/display/projects/display

**Ticket: OPSQ-988 — replica lag alarm firing nonstop**

The read-replica lag alarm on the Quillbase cluster has been paging all night, but the replicas are fine — the checker is pointed at the retired `replica-old` host. I fixed `LAGWATCH_TARGET_HOST` in prod's env file, but the checker still can't authenticate to the metrics endpoint, so it also needs this line added:

secret setting of tajof-bahif: COURIER_KEY3=65d

## ThumbForge Environments

Plugin authors integrating with the ThumbForge thumbnail generation queue should note that staging and production differ in worker counts, retry ceilings, and supported output formats. Jobs enqueued against the wrong environment will be silently dropped after the dead-letter window. Before registering your plugin, verify your manifest against the current production queue settings, which are listed below.

config for hawip-bahop:
[fendor]
host = fendor.paliqworks.corp
user = fendor_svc
database = fendor_prod

Onboarding: Date Localization — Plugin Authors

All dates in the Meridale platform are stored UTC; never format them yourself. Call the Clockvane formatting service, which resolves the viewer's locale and honors tenant overrides. Hardcoded patterns fail review. Plugins get rate-limited at 200 requests/minute. For sandbox testing against the Clockvane endpoint, authenticate with the key below.

app token of hawif-kafof = kto15_B3AN0KfpZRy4TLc